Coding theory a first course pdf

Well, you now do not be sad or confused looking for it again because weve a first course in coding theory oxford applied mathematics and computing science series kindle prepare the book to pdf, epub, and kindle. Hamming codes, reed muller codes, low density parity check codes, and turbo codes. Starting from simple repetition codes, we will discuss among other codes. One of the tasks in coding theory is to detect, or even correct, errors. Pdf a gentle introduction to the theory of codes find, read and cite all the research you need on researchgate. A first course in coding theory raymond hill pdf 23. Scribe notes are latex transcriptions by students as part of class work. A few sections seems out of place, but except from that its a good book. Soft copies of the course material the first eight chapters of the textbook will be provided to students who are enrolled to the course. Hamming distance let x and y be words of length n over alphabet a. Algebraic coding theory is a new and rapidly developing subject, popular for its many pract.

Coding theory examines transmission of data across noisy channels and recovery of. A first course in coding theory raymond hill oxford. The authors of this book have, for several years, successfully taught a course on coding theory to students at the national university of singapore. I also used course notes written by sebastian pancratz from a part ii course given at cambridge on coding theory and cryptography given by professor tom fisher, and my own course notes from a. Download a first course in coding theory or read a first course in coding theory online books in pdf, epub and mobi format. Lints introduction to coding theory and the book of hu man and pless fundamentals of errorcorrecting codes. A first course in coding theory download ebook pdf, epub. Of course, the above definition is not complete because we have not yet defined a linear. As we proceed in the course, we will see specific linear codes that have. With a wide range of theoretical and practical applications from digital data transmission to modern medical research, coding theory has helped enable. Introduction to algebraic coding theory with gap fall 2006 sarah spence adams. The theory of dual coding provides a concrete model for the behavior and experience of students, teachers, and educational psychologists, and can strengthen the understanding of educational. Do you want to have a book free a first course in coding theory oxford applied mathematics and computing science series download but ran out of time you want to buy.

This book is based on the authors extensive teaching experience and provides a completely modern and accessible course. Coding theory is concerned with successfully transmitting data through a noisy channel. Click download or read online button to get a first course in coding theory book now. Yehudalindell departmentofcomputerscience barilanuniversity,israel january25,2010 abstract these are lecture notes for an advanced undergraduate and beginning graduate course in coding theory in the computer science department at barilan university. Graphtheoretic codes gallager, tanner, sipserspielman. This book provides an elementary yet rigorous introduction to the theory of errorcorrecting codes. Students will be introduced to convolutional and block codes, decoding techniques, and automatic repeat request arq schemes. First of all we shall restrict our horizons and only consider block codes, so all codewords will have the same length. Coding theory university of maryland, college park. The idea of channel coding is to encode the message again after the source coding by introducing some form of redundancy so that errors can be detected or even corrected.

At the conclusion of the course, several objectives will be achieved. Essential coding theory computer science university at buffalo. Download a first course in coding theory oxford applied. Enrolled students will be mailed back a pdf copy of the relevant chapters of the textbook. Based on courses given by the author over several years to advanced undergraduates and firstyear graduated students, this guide. A first course in coding theory oxford applied mathematics and computing science series 9780198538035 by hill, raymond and a great selection of similar new, used and collectible books available now at great prices. A first course in coding theory oxford applied mathematics and computing science series by hill, raymond at. Coding theory basics coding theory is an important study which attempts to minimize data loss due to errors introduced in transmission from noise, interference or other forces. This section contains a set of lecture notes and scribe notes for each lecture. Unit 2 basics of coding the basics of coding unit delves into the concepts of a command, an algorithm. Introduction to coding theory, cambridge university press, cambridge, uk, 2006. As the title of this book already suggests, this manuscript is intended to be a textbook suitable for a first course in coding theory.

A first course kindle edition by san ling, chaoping xing. Coding theory examines transmission of data across noisy channels and recovery of corrupted messages. A first course in coding theory by hill, raymond, 1942publication date 1986 topics errorcorrecting codes information theory publisher. Coding theory came into existence in the late 1940s and is concerned with devising efficient encoding and decoding procedures. The students that follow this course are mostly in the third or fourth year of their undergraduate program. In 1948, claude shannon published a mathematical theory of communication, an article in two parts in the july and october issues of the bell system technical journal. No scribe notes, but the notes from 20 should be pretty close to what we did tex, pdf.

In this fundamental work he used tools in probability theory, developed by norbert wiener, which were. Coding theory is concerned with successfully transmitting data through a noisy channel and correcting errors in corrupted messages. Cambridge core discrete mathematics information theory and coding coding theory by san ling. Its an extremely popular subject that finds applications in electronic engineering and communications. Source coding involves changing the message source to a suitable code to be transmitted through the channel. Since the beginning of the study of coding theory, there has been a very fruitful connection between the study of codes and the study of designs. Essential coding theory harvard cs 229r spring 2017. Based on the authors extensive teaching experience, this text provides a completely modern and accessible course on the subject. Download it once and read it on your kindle device, pc, phones or tablets. It is based on a course that is taught for several years at the eindhoven university of technology. Most of the math required in a basic course on coding is here and its quite accessible.

Hill, a first course in coding theory, oxford university press, 1986. Coding theory is concerned with successfully transmitting data through a noisy channel and correcting errors in. Read, highlight, and take notes, across web, tablet, and phone. A first course south asia edition by san ling, chaoping xing and a great selection of related books, art and collectibles available now at. Algebraic coding theory is a new and rapidly developing su. Lecture notes assignments download course materials. This book gives a comprehensive introduction to coding theory whilst only assuming basic linear algebra. Concerned with successfully transmitting data through a noisy channel, coding theory can be applied to electronic engineering and communications. Click download or read online button to get introduction to coding theory.

Essential coding theory electrical engineering and. Students will be introduced to the basic notions of information and channel capacity. Scribe notes are used with permission of the students named. This book is based on their experiences and provides a thoroughly modern introduction to the subject. Buy a first course in coding theory oxford applied mathematics and computing science series by hill, raymond isbn. Pdf download a first course in coding theory oxford applied mathematics and computing science. This book is based on lecture notes from coding theory courses. The course will focus on results of asymptotic and algorithmic significance. It is of central importance for many applications in computer science or engineering. Working in medical billing and coding medical coding medical coding example now is a very good time to look at a career in medical billing and coding.

This theory, dating back to the works of shannon and hamming from the late 40s, overflows with theorems, techniques, and notions of interest to theoretical computer scientists. The american health care system is modernizing just as a large portion of the populace enters retirement, and the demand for healthcare professionals who can process crucial data is growing daily. The book is intended as a principal text for first courses in coding and algebraic coding theory, and is aimed at advanced undergraduates and recent graduates as both a course and selfstudy text. The book appears to be directed toward seniors and first year graduate. Algebraic coding theory is a new and rapidly developing subject, motivated by immediate practical applications, but also rich in mathematical structure. This site is like a library, use search box in the widget to get ebook that you want. For example, the very first problem of the book, filling up more than an entire page of the text, introduces the awgn channel and requires the reader to check the crossover probability of a memoryless binary symmetric channel. The hamming distance dx,y is the number of places at which x.

717 471 1517 277 1125 835 1473 797 963 89 954 1088 1453 694 1414 719 487 746 146 1276 100 1123 105 972 1346 109 113 124 685 727 1478 431 973 16 39 1048 67 911 894 676 837 1086